Configuring static routes

To add a new IP Static Route

1
Click Configuration > System > IP Subsystem > Dial-out Static Routes tab.
2
Click Add.
The Add Dial out Static Route dialog box appears.
3
Enter the Destination, Destination mask, Interface name and Metric fields.
4
Click OK.
The new IP static route appears in the list.

To modify an existing IP Static Route

1
Click Configuration > System > IP Subsystem > Dial-out Static Routes tab.
2
Click Modify.
The Modify Dial out Static Route dialog box appears.
3
Enter the correct value.
4
Click OK to apply the change.

To delete an existing IP Static Route

1
Click Configuration > System > IP Subsystem > Dial-out Static Routes tab.
2
Select the Static IP Route you want to delete.
3
Click Delete.
A confirmation dialog box appears.
4
Click Yes.
